文档章节

JQuery EasyUi之界面设计——前言与界面效果(一)

易水寒丶开源
 易水寒丶开源
发布于 2015/10/27 16:36
字数 794
阅读 212
收藏 6

如果冯巩的开场白是“观众朋友们,我想死你们了”,那么我的开场白是“最近一直很忙,很久没有发文了”。

前面说过了EXT.NET,这里顺便再说说JQuery EasyUI。为啥我会选择JQuery EasyUI呢?主要有以下几点:

  1. 轻量级。

  2. 基本的组件都用,即“麻雀虽小五脏俱全”。

  3. 使用简洁方便,比如支持html+js。

  4. 可扩展性。

  5. 可维护性。世上没有完美的产品,而且其对IE6的兼容性还存在一些问题,但相比extjs,其还是很方便阅读和修改的。

  6. 简单性。这既是优点也是缺点。比如icon,自带的就那么几个,像我这样的懒人,就用那么几个就够了,extjs的图标选择起来都比较麻烦。如果实在不够用,就去extjs里面找几个加上。再比如组件的使用,官方文档的描述也就那么几页,使用起来,也就那么几个方法与事件,但基本够用了。

  7. 个人不喜欢固步自封,喜好使用对自己来说有点神秘和陌生的技术。

  8. extjs如一个行动不便的美妇,其脚本太庞大,对象太丰富,并且不利于维护;ext.net如一个打扮得花枝招展的裹脚的妇女,其将extjs封装成服务器控件,虽然其维护起来不错,体验不错,使用方便,但是我不喜欢使用服务器控件的这种方式,也不喜欢其包了一层有一层的外壳,调起问题来从ASP.NET到EXT.NET到extjs;而easyui,则如一个清纯的少女,从外表即可窥探内心,清秀而不失美观。

  9. 其他。

最近手上有个私活,于是就试试了。现在项目已经基本完工了。那么我就来说说EasyUi这个系列吧。由于时间有限,会分几篇说(一定会说完),而且更新时间不会固定,敬请谅解。

在此之前,先说说编写本系列的计划吧:

  1. JQuery EasyUi之界面设计——前言与界面效果(一)

  2. JQuery EasyUi之界面设计——通用的JavaScript(二)

  3. JQuery EasyUi之界面设计——母版页以及Ajax的通用处理(三)

  4. JQuery EasyUi之界面设计——代码详解(四)

下面先从界面效果开始吧。

首页

image

首页的样式是扒的官网DEMO,但是与其不同的是,其右侧是一个框架,我这里的右侧换成了一个tab,对于管理系统来说,使用tab更方便。

内容展现页面

image

上面的按钮时类型,使用的是linkbutton实现的特效。下面区域使用的是datagrid,查询放在顶部工具栏。

弹出窗口

image

弹出窗口可以用于新增|编辑,也可以用于其他功能,这个效果与extjs的window差不多。

新增与编辑

image

easyui的form自带验证、提交、重置与赋值,使用起来简单方便。

提示框

imageimage

image

本文转载自:

易水寒丶开源
粉丝 0
博文 27
码字总数 10052
作品 0
济南
程序员
私信 提问
jQuery EasyUI快速入门实战教程(一)-入门

1、jQuery EasyUI概述 jQuery EasyUI是一组基于jQuery的UI插件集合体,而jQuery EasyUI的目标就是帮助web开发者更轻松的打造出功能丰富并且美观的UI界面。开发者不需要编写复杂的javascript,...

神码小风
2018/06/28
0
0
jQuery EasyUI入门视频教程【20讲】

jQuery EasyUI入门视频教程【20讲】 jQuery EasyUI是一组基于jQuery的UI插件集合,而jQuery EasyUI的目标就是帮助web开发者更轻松的打造出功能丰富并且美观的UI界面。非职业讲师孙宇讲授,全...

Amamatthew
2014/09/28
1K
0
JQuery 和 Extjs 比较

JQuery 和 Extjs 比较 一、JQuery 和 Extjs 比较 JQuery-EasyUI是仿照Ext做的。 Ext框架是一个整体,面向对象的编程思想,每个控件之间可以相互通讯。JQuery的控件全都是分散的,没有整体性可...

Amamatthew
2014/09/11
119
0
EasyUI基础入门之Parser(解析器)

前言 JQuery EasyUI提供的组件包括功能强大的DataGrid,TreeGrid、面板、下拉组合等。用户可以组合使用这些组件,也可以单独使用其中一个。(使用的形式是以插件的方式提供的) EasyUI体系结构 ...

LCore
2014/07/11
2.4K
9
HTML Jquery EasyUI日期选择框的使用详解

jQuery EasyUI是基于JQuery的一个前台ui界面的插件,功能相对没extjs强大,但页面也是相当好看的。一些功能也足够开发者使用,相对于extjs更轻量。以下是开发中经常使用的HTML Jquery EasyU...

Amamatthew
2014/09/11
234
0

没有更多内容

加载失败,请刷新页面

加载更多

JMM内存模型(一)&volatile关键字的可见性

在说这个之前,我想先说一下计算机的内存模型: CPU在执行的时候,肯定要有数据,而数据在内存中放着呢,这里的内存就是计算机的物理内存,刚开始还好,但是随着技术的发展,CPU处理的速度越...

走向人生巅峰的大路
17分钟前
36
0
你对AJAX认知有多少(2)?

接着昨日内容,我们几天继续探讨ajax的相关知识点 提到ajax下面几个问题又是必须要了解的啦~~~ 8、在浏览器端如何得到服务器端响应的XML数据。 通过XMLHttpRequest对象的responseXMl属性 9、 ...

理性思考
27分钟前
4
0
正则表达式基础(一)

1.转义 转义的作用: 当某个字符在表达式中具有特殊含义,例如字符串引号中出现了引号,为了可以使用这些字符本身,而不是使用其在表达式中的特殊含义,则需要通过转义符“\”来构建该字符转...

清自以敬
29分钟前
4
0
idea中@Data标签getset不起作用

背景:换电脑以后在idea中有@data注解都不生效 解决办法:idea装个插件 https://blog.csdn.net/seapeak007/article/details/72911529...

栾小糖
35分钟前
4
0
Apache Kudu 不能删除不存在的数据

使用Apache Kudu客户端,对KafkaConnect Sink 进行扩展。 使用的Apache Kudu 的Java 客户端。突然有天发现作业无法提交,一直报错。 后来才发现这是Kudu自身的一种校验机制。为了忽略这种校验...

吐槽的达达仔
45分钟前
5
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部